Originally Posted by daleepp
We finally recieved our assigned EFRA number yesterday for the #1504 PROTOform P909 body. (EFRA #35512)

It's officially EFRA legal!


Dale - PROTOform

Hi
I have just received the P909 body from the Australian distributer and noticed that the body has EFRA moulded into the body, but no homologation number.
The rules state that this number must be mouled into the body and be visual at all times.
Are all the bodies like this.

Cheers
